Verdict: Moderate for CKD

Egg Salad, Made With Mayonnaise is acceptable in moderate portions. Keep an eye on your daily totals — pair it with low-mineral foods to stay within the recommended 1,000mg phosphorus, 2,300mg sodium, and 2,000mg potassium daily limits.

Always confirm with your nephrologist or renal dietitian — individual CKD stages and lab values vary.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Egg Salad, Made With Mayonnaise safe for people with kidney disease?
Egg Salad, Made With Mayonnaise is rated Moderate for CKD patients. Eat in moderate portions if you have CKD. With 142.0mg phosphorus, 378.0mg sodium, and 105.0mg potassium per 100.0g serving, moderate portions are usually fine, but watch your daily totals. Always confirm with your nephrologist or renal dietitian.
How much phosphorus is in Egg Salad, Made With Mayonnaise?
A 100.0g serving of Egg Salad, Made With Mayonnaise contains 142mg of phosphorus, which is approximately 14% of the recommended 1,000mg daily limit for CKD Stage 3-4 patients.
How much sodium is in Egg Salad, Made With Mayonnaise?
Per 100.0g serving, Egg Salad, Made With Mayonnaise provides 378mg of sodium — about 16% of the 2,300mg daily sodium limit recommended for kidney patients.
How much potassium is in Egg Salad, Made With Mayonnaise?
Egg Salad, Made With Mayonnaise contains 105mg of potassium per 100.0g serving, equivalent to about 5% of the daily 2,000mg potassium limit for CKD Stage 3-4 patients.
Can dialysis patients eat Egg Salad, Made With Mayonnaise?
Dialysis patients have stricter mineral limits. Given Egg Salad, Made With Mayonnaise is rated Moderate (Eat in moderate portions if you have CKD), dialysis patients should eat smaller portions and monitor their weekly intake. Your dialysis team can give you personalised portion advice.
